    In three sentences

    Kirtland Community College is a great place to begin your college experience. KCC is a good way to get your general classes out of the way before transferring to your four year school, or a fantastic way to complete your Associates Degree or certificate. While Kirtland Community College is an efficient, more affordable option for school, it is not cheap, and you still receive quality instruction and a positive experience.

    Tips for prospective students

    Make sure you talk to the other students before registering for your classes to make sure you have the right teacher for your learning style. This is of course advice for any school. Don't let the fact that it's a smaller school, or that it's community college, put a damper on the education you can receive there. If you put your mind to it and do the work, it can be a great way to start out.

    Academic Rigor

    How hard you will be expected to work will depend on what teacher you choose. I've had teachers push their students pretty hard and I've also had teachers who I wished would have challenged me more. The grading is fair. Do your work and try your best and you'll get what you earned.

    Dorm Life

    This isn't quite applicable. While there are some on campus housing options, they are minimal. KCC is known as a commuter school.

    Food and Dining

    While the food quality, taste, and service is definitely acceptable, the prices are pretty steep. Pack a lunch or eat before you go!

    What to do for fun

    I have attended a variety of art shows put on at the college, all of which were very entertaining and well organized. Also, I know there is quite an assortment of events throughout the year, featuring celebrities and local talent. There is plenty of space to play some sports between classes, and disc golf is all set up for students. Or just sit on one of the many benches and enjoy the quiet scenery.

    Bang for the buck

    I had a very good experience at Kirtland Community College. I was able to take my time while getting my general studies done and trying to decide what to major in, because I didn't have to stress so much about what each class was going to cost me. Very reasonable prices compared to universities, and for me, being homeschooled, it was a great way to ease into college life.

    Share any unusual traditions or locations on campus

    Check out the art building. I only took one art history class, which I loved, but I still like to visit to see what the new students are up to.

    Great for these types of students

    KCC is a great school for kids just out of high school who aren't quite sure what they want to do, or if they even want to go to school. It's also a great option for older students who have had setbacks or just now decided to continue to pursue their studies.

    Clubs and Activities

    As a full time student and working two part-time jobs, I didn't have a lot of time to investigate all that Kirtland has to offer. I recommend taking the time to discover all your extracurricular options. I know there is a wonderful tutoring program and a basketball team.

    Campus Safety

    I never had any issues with car break ins or anything like that. I took night classes two semesters in a row, and I always felt safe walking out of school at nine thirty at night.

    In three sentences

    the faculty at kirtland is very helpful with anything you need. other students are really polite and willing to help you with anything they can. it is a very good environment.

    Tips for prospective students

    if you take a math class, try to take it with donpaul elliott. he was my math teacher and i did so very well in his class. he explains everything to the fullest and even helps you on your homework if you need it. if you take an online class, dont think that its easier because you dont have to go to campus for class. i find that my online classes have been harder then going to campus for class.

    Dorm Life

    there are not any dorms on campus.

    Food and Dining

    i have not ever ate in the cafeteria at kirtland, but people have told me its good and also some have said its bad.

    What to do for fun

    there are always lots of student activites going on. the student center is a great place to hang out. there is a big tv in there and a ping pong table so thats where you find a lot of students and even some professors.

    Share any unusual traditions or locations on campus

    it is literally the college in the middle of the woods.
